Ong Namo means, “I bow to the Divine wisdom of All That Is.“ Guru Dev Namo means, “I bow to the Divine teacher within.“ This mantra helps center the practioner for asana or meditation practice and reinforces the connection to the Divine within and universally. This mantra is usually chanted three times at the beginning of a Kundalini yoga practice or class. Ong namo guru dev namo is considered a high vibration, protective mantra as it is believed to help the yogi to connect with the power and insights of the community of Kundalini yoga students and teachers as a whole.
